All posts

Database Access Proxy Onboarding Process: A Step-by-Step Guide

Efficient and secure database access is a cornerstone of any robust software infrastructure. Introducing a database access proxy into your system can improve security, simplify user management, and enhance auditing capabilities. But before reaping these benefits, you’ll need a reliable and streamlined onboarding process. Let’s break down the essential steps for setting up a database access proxy in a way that balances speed, reliability, and precision. Why a Database Access Proxy is Essential

Free White Paper

Database Access Proxy + Privacy by Design: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Efficient and secure database access is a cornerstone of any robust software infrastructure. Introducing a database access proxy into your system can improve security, simplify user management, and enhance auditing capabilities. But before reaping these benefits, you’ll need a reliable and streamlined onboarding process. Let’s break down the essential steps for setting up a database access proxy in a way that balances speed, reliability, and precision.


Why a Database Access Proxy is Essential

At its core, a database access proxy acts as a single gateway between users and your databases. This central point of access eliminates the complexity of managing direct connections to databases. Key benefits include:

  • Centralized Access Control: Configure and enforce consistent policies for multiple databases in one place.
  • Enhanced Security: Shield your databases from direct, unmanaged access.
  • Auditing and Monitoring: Track all database interactions through a unified log stream.

However, achieving these advantages starts with a smooth onboarding process.


Step-by-Step Database Access Proxy Onboarding

1. Assess your Use Cases and Requirements

Before you start implementing a database access proxy, clarify your goals and gather the necessary details about your setup. Specifically:

  • What databases require proxy access?
  • What protocols (e.g., PostgreSQL, MySQL) do they use?
  • What level of authentication and auditing do you need?

This initial assessment helps you choose the right proxy tool and ensures a focused configuration process.


2. Select and Install the Proxy Solution

Certain tools are designed specifically to simplify database proxy management. Look for features like:

  • Protocol support for your database systems.
  • Compatibility with your existing authentication systems (e.g., LDAP, SSO, etc.).
  • Availability of role-based access controls (RBAC).

After selecting your tool, follow the official installation documentation. Ensure that your proxy is running in an environment that matches your application’s reliability and security standards.

Continue reading? Get the full guide.

Database Access Proxy + Privacy by Design: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

3. Configure Access Policies

Once the proxy is installed, configure how it interacts with your databases and users:

  • User Authentication: Set up integration with your existing identity management systems. Ensure that only authenticated users are allowed to connect.
  • Role Definitions: Assign roles to users based on their specific needs (e.g., read-only analysts, devs, or admins).
  • Audit Rules: Define which actions or queries should be logged for compliance or security purposes.

Start with a tight permissions setup and expand access based on necessity rather than permissiveness.


4. Establish Database Connections

Configure the proxy to connect to your databases. This usually involves:

  • Registering each database backend with the proxy.
  • Testing connectivity on supported protocols.
  • Setting limits like session timeouts or query throughput caps, where applicable.

After completing this step, ensure that the proxy is successfully authenticating both users and connections before testing with real-world traffic.


5. Migrate and Roll Out Gradually

Rollout often involves two important aspects:

  • Data Migration: Test how the proxy handles actual traffic for some of your databases. Confirm that latency and load remain within acceptable thresholds.
  • User Onboarding: Provide clear guidance to your team on how to connect via the proxy using updated URLs, credentials, or clients.

Avoid a complete migration all at once. Instead, transition services or teams gradually until the entire system is live through the proxy.


6. Monitor, Audit, and Update

Once live, regularly monitor the proxy for performance anomalies, usage patterns, or attempted breaches. Leverage built-in auditing features to review logs and maintain compliance. Proxy configurations should be revisited periodically, especially as new databases or access scenarios arise.


Streamline the Process Even Further

The database access proxy onboarding process requires careful coordination, but it doesn’t need to be slow or overly complex. With the right tools, you can set up strong security, clear access controls, and detailed monitoring in minutes—not days or weeks.

Hoop.dev’s platform is designed to make your database access seamless and secure, with minimal setup overhead. See how easy it is by trying it live in just a few minutes.

Ready to optimize your database access strategy? Explore Hoop.dev Now.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ts